WANTAGE cyclists have raised more than £350 for a charity for disabled children.

More than 80 people cycled to White Horse Hill, in Uffington, from Wantage Market Place as part of the Annual Mince Pie Cycle Ride.

Money from the event, organised by the Wantage branch of the Cyclists’ Touring Club, will go to Whizz-kidz, which provides mobility aids for disabled children.

The Vodafone Foundation has agreed to match the funds raised.
